aboutsummaryrefslogtreecommitdiffstats
AgeCommit message (Collapse)AuthorFilesLines
2017-08-21Add convert vnfs and pnfs logicying.yunlong2-3/+83
After parse the nsd package, add _get_all_vnf and _get_all_pnf function to convert the vnfs and pnfs info. Change-Id: I9136785c67f19bd6ac3d08dbfa95036d18aa2aae Issue-ID: VFC-120 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2017-08-21Merge "Add buildArtifacts and build_interfaces"Fu Jinhua2-4/+19
2017-08-19Merge "Fix VFC swagger bug"maopeng zhang1-14/+10
2017-08-19Fix VFC swagger bugmaopengzhang1-14/+10
Fix VFC swagger title;Fix NS Scale swagger bug; Change-Id: Id8582db9264ed5055b0dd66db8217878f7f92319 Issue-ID: VFC-117 Signed-off-by: maopengzhang <zhang.maopeng1@zte.com.cn>
2017-08-19Add buildArtifacts and build_interfacesying.yunlong2-4/+19
Implementing buildArtifacts and build_interfaces Methods. Change-Id: I71d39e7b88c219bb2e905893be5eed99ed9a8768 Issue-ID: VFC-119 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2017-08-19Merge "Add workflow api init codes"Fu Jinhua5-0/+115
2017-08-19Add workflow api init codesfujinhua5-0/+115
Change-Id: Ia93c3bd198f2ad541671393dd06d651f4fe4a4f1 Issue-Id: VFC-115 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-19Add build_requirements and buildCapabilitiesying.yunlong2-3/+25
Implementing build_requirements and buildCapabilities Methods. Change-Id: I7457d1de200c72f743685b6321b627361b4dd373 Issue-ID: VFC-114 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2017-08-19Add buildnode function of parserying.yunlong2-10/+63
Change-Id: I8e473904cf206b007c607383679f1ec2b88720d8 Issue-ID: VFC-113 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2017-08-19Add gitreview file of vfc-nfvo-lcmfujinhua1-0/+4
Change-Id: I35d5a2a1aca33d319af5976f6860de1499bd0ca6 Issue-Id: VFC-112 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-19Merge "Add gitreview file of vfc-nfvo-lcm"Fu Jinhua1-0/+4
2017-08-19Rename parser file nameying.yunlong4-3/+3
Change-Id: I916ba917ae3b7130f241c53f6fb3ef019a8f7ce0 Issue-ID: VFC-110 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2017-08-19Add convert logic after parserying.yunlong2-15/+60
Change-Id: I64b47d3752d98d673b982a9f032de5b947a0b51d Issue-ID: VFC-110 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2017-08-19Add two fields to workflow modelfujinhua2-0/+4
Change-Id: If21328bbd72f615e93aa1de8845711b61ebfa6f3 Issue-Id: VFC-111 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-18Merge "Add workflow model and db script"Fu Jinhua2-1/+15
2017-08-18Add workflow model and db scriptfujinhua2-1/+15
Change-Id: Ia0a086b3360318c75a609132c76ad6f91cba24d3 Issue-Id: VFC-111 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-18Update parse nsd package logicying.yunlong3-2/+143
In vfc lcm project ,add parse nsd package logic. Change-Id: I2535e4be32c681eebfedff93d8720b145c0b8b5c Issue-ID: VFC-110 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2017-08-18Merge "Update db scrips by new model"Fu Jinhua1-2/+4
2017-08-18Update db scrips by new modelfujinhua1-2/+4
Change-Id: I38cb757c53ebf5226fc63fdd722f0310058629b3 Issue-Id: VFC-93 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-18Add activiti workflow logicfujinhua1-0/+78
Change-Id: I4cb4dfe6c32de60e84d38c2cf61e1059f914e967 Issue-Id: VFC-111 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-18Merge "Add activiti workflow logic"Fu Jinhua1-0/+78
2017-08-18Add parse vnfd package logicying.yunlong4-10/+16
In vfc lcm project ,add parse vnfd package logic. Change-Id: I4de6443d4c4a9c0d7526be025604cfeb73f439ea Issue-ID: VFC-110 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2017-08-18Add parse nsd package logicying.yunlong3-0/+20
In vfc lcm project ,add parse nsd package logic. Change-Id: Id2ee1482cdf8caf99ebd2a85e766c9011f49a4ad Issue-ID: VFC-110 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2017-08-18Add swagger for nf pkg del and getfujinhua1-0/+116
Change-Id: Ic0275ce85da114696de41015c3a9d21d69523294 Issue-Id: VFC-104 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-18Add swagger for nf pkg distributefujinhua1-0/+95
Change-Id: If4f5ab38075427dba12956d25bce5b9b5b94e2e9 Issue-Id: VFC-103 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-18Add swagger for ns pkg del and getfujinhua1-0/+113
Change-Id: I15b808cdfb626b17793c7ad95aa8424ca1812a9f Issue-Id: VFC-104 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-17Add swagger for ns pkg distribuefujinhua1-0/+92
Change-Id: I05cbf2b7cdd26c08cdb6063ab1779b2a132e0666 Issue-Id: VFC-103 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-17Add test case of nf pkg queryfujinhua1-1/+27
Change-Id: I35e5bb9cb7bca4c95d0cbc4f304afff13325edba Issue-Id: VFC-104 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-17Add test case of nf pkg deletefujinhua4-15/+35
Change-Id: I0f59d8648cc8e87956044231404bcb3824332519 Issue-Id: VFC-104 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-17Add test case of nf pkg distributefujinhua2-6/+260
Change-Id: I3014bf60fd69b6730de8af9c0a68add5061206f1 Issue-Id: VFC-103 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-17Add nf pkg distribute test casesfujinhua1-0/+39
Change-Id: I03c3907080158452c5e2ef4302ad5773a21d5dd1 Issue-Id: VFC-103 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-17add nf pkg distribute logicfujinhua1-8/+24
Change-Id: Id7ea3a39a064fc4464804d4663d612ceb991e5bc Issue-Id: VFC-103 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-17Add nf pkg get and delete logicfujinhua3-13/+59
Change-Id: I6ffe7163a5da74c4ae1bdd52923ba3fc47646f69 Issue-Id: VFC-104 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-16Merge "Add parse package logic"Fu Jinhua1-7/+25
2017-08-16Add ns pkg get logicfujinhua2-6/+35
Change-Id: Ibea82afc9fe7261d8246718130bdc0f576d9b684 Issue-Id: VFC-101 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-16Add parse package logicying.yunlong1-7/+25
Call tosca parser to parse nsd and vnfd package. Change-Id: I07ae89e314f70e99d929fc2eb929d6549d819b57 Issue-ID: VFC-97 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2017-08-16Add ns pkg delete logicfujinhua4-9/+73
Change-Id: If8db3c031ac7d9e60a9cdd885b46cb0b614cbf0b Issue-Id: VFC-100 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-16Add ns distribute logicfujinhua2-42/+66
Add unit test cases Change-Id: I1b770ade73574314f68d60e6221ee7357d26c086 Issue-Id: VFC-99 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-16Merge "Add ns distribute logic"Fu Jinhua2-25/+480
2017-08-16Add ns distribute logicfujinhua2-25/+480
Change-Id: If7484628dd98c048c8c4a926a59fce6697e752a3 Issue-Id: VFC-99 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-16Init parser and convert fileying.yunlong3-2/+38
In order to call parser to parse tosca package, add the function name to init the code logic. Change-Id: Ide1c0940e40ca665d71f3959ddce80b4d5cc9ba8 Issue-ID: VFC-97 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2017-08-15[Work in Progress] Add Heal NS API endpointShashank Kumar Shankar11-4/+450
This patch set adds the Heal NS API for VNF Healing. Issue-Id: VFC-39 Change-Id: I0889b361e3222019791445e4ec81883c4f1f904d Signed-off-by: Shashank Kumar Shankar <shashank.kumar.shankar@intel.com>
2017-08-15Add Sdc rest call configfujinhua2-13/+28
Change-Id: Ie5e0c73c1a0ad69a7415e12221b59839c826c192 Issue-Id: VFC-93 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-15Fix license headerfujinhua4-2/+28
update year add test case files Change-Id: I7d754b044c2c05fdac3596dec6360180d7acbd23 Issue-Id: VFC-93 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-15Add code logic of tosca parserying.yunlong4-1/+47
In ONAP R1, VFC project will use nfv tosca parser to parse csar package, init the directory and file at the first time. Change-Id: I826c8f485e0254832ca3b5b4d2808410eb5b7687 Issue-ID: VFC-97 Signed-off-by: ying.yunlong <ying.yunlong@zte.com.cn>
2017-08-15Add Init codes of sdc_nf_pkgfujinhua3-1/+211
Change-Id: Ibd1d3dfb665edae946709699807e753af52eef12 Issue-Id: VFC-93 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-15Add Init codes of sdc_ns_pkgfujinhua4-1/+221
Change-Id: I1ff33e4bbeb1565320d83bbd24a70c10ce676db9 Issue-Id: VFC-93 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-15Change url of old interface to v0fujinhua3-30/+30
Change-Id: I4808beff85560f79797c99ddfc50f9eb64b84d51 Issue-Id: VFC-93 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-15Fix url from openoapi to apifujinhua41-234/+236
Change-Id: I51970b7ceef04e9d94c5900f8d45cd13e8d1bb01 Issue-Id: VFC-96 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>
2017-08-15Resume test cases relative to redisfujinhua1-1/+1
remove those again until redis is ready. Change-Id: I37926b39268c7d7dcfa75f31a308f24e9e349a31 Issue-Id: VFC-95 Signed-off-by: fujinhua <fu.jinhua@zte.com.cn>